Bitcoin and regulation have been two of the most talked about topics in recent days. Pat McCrory, the governor of North Carolina, recently signed a number of legislative proposals. These guidelines are a series of laws related to Bitcoin and allow banks to better regulate cryptocurrencies in the state.
So far, the regulatory measures have not been very favorable to Bitcoin. The best example is the New York Bitcoin license. It is understandable that exchanges and wallet providers need to obtain a specific license, but the requirement to record user information is not something most companies will follow.
A less stringent Bitcoin legislation
Some people might think that the legislation might be due to illegal activities taking place in the Bitcoin world. However, this answer could not be further from the truth. The main problem is that Bitcoin companies are trying to respect the privacy of their users as much as possible. Collecting user information and handing it over to the government is in stark contrast to what these companies are trying to achieve.
However, things may be changing in North Carolina, USA. Now that the state's governor McCrory has signed a new Bitcoin legislation into law, the new regulatory approach may make people more accepting. The original purpose of this legislation is to achieve better regulation of cryptocurrencies such as Bitcoin. Through this legislation, exchanges and wallet services in particular will face some additional supervision in the coming months.
It is worth noting that this legislation does not contain all negative information. Perianne Boring, president of the Chamber of Digital Commerce, publicly supported the new law. From the new legislation, we can see that the focus is on the government's open attitude towards Bitcoin companies. In addition, with legislation, there will be more room for guidelines, and innovation will not be strangled in the cradle.
The balance between innovation and regulation is difficult to achieve in the legislative system. North Carolina's Bitcoin legislation is an improvement over issuing a Bitcoin license, although it is far from perfect. Startups will not gain much support from this bill. In addition, there is still a gray area when it comes to whether these companies should control consumer funds.
